Common product formats in this category
A typical distinction is between power strips, extension sockets, and cable reel outlets. Power strips are often selected for desks, benches, testing stations, and indoor equipment clusters where several devices need power from one source. Extension sockets with longer cables help bridge distance from the main outlet to the working point, while retractable or rotary reel designs are useful when cable management and mobility are important.

What to evaluate before choosing a socket product
The first factor is the intended load. Buyers should check whether the socket will be used for low-power electronics, office equipment, portable tools, or higher-demand devices that may draw more current over longer periods. This affects not only outlet type, but also cable construction, conductor size, and whether overload protection is desirable.
The second factor is cable length and layout. A short cable can be ideal for tidy bench installations, but a 20 m, 30 m, or even longer extension format is more suitable when the power source is far from the work area. Products like the YATO YT-81221 Self-retracting power outlet 20m are relevant when reach and quick cable storage are both important.
Another point is environmental exposure. If a socket will be used in spaces where dust, splashes, or rough handling may occur, enclosure protection and outlet covers become more important. Applications in commercial, residential, and light industrial settings
Socket products in this category can support a wide range of everyday electrical tasks. In offices and technical workstations, multi-outlet strips help distribute power to computers, chargers, printers, routers, and peripheral devices from a single connection point. In workshops or service areas, extension sockets simplify access to handheld tools and portable equipment without requiring a permanent outlet near every work position.
Long-cable and reel-based designs are also useful in maintenance environments, event setups, warehouses, and building service work, where the power source may not be close to the task. Why outlet count and protection features matter
A higher number of outlets can improve convenience, but it should always be matched to real load planning. Connecting multiple devices to one strip is only effective when the total power demand stays within the product’s intended capacity. This is why buyers often pay attention to integrated switches, circuit breaker protection, and basic shielding measures on the outlets themselves.

How to match the product to the real working environment
The best selection process starts with a simple question: where will the socket be used most of the time? For bench work, IT corners, or indoor utility points, a compact strip with several outlets may be enough. For moving tools across a wider area, a rotary or retractable cable solution is usually more practical because it reduces tangling and helps keep the floor area more organized.
